Output e9c089fa5b427e3be6531aecfd3da90e8d47ec313dc8ce2f40d7afbd4a8204b4:3

value
390051796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683a34e816cce0652eb899513138b646d9bc90da OP_EQUAL
address
3BC7vmH2At97Cor7F3DZTLG5nTQUzrQ71b
transaction
e9c089fa5b427e3be6531aecfd3da90e8d47ec313dc8ce2f40d7afbd4a8204b4
confirmations
65972
spent
true